FEDERAL RESERVE BANK OF NEW YORK [ Circular No. 10404 December 3, 1990 "I J Receivership of Edison Federal Savings and Loan Association To All Depository Institutions, and Others Concerned, in the Second Federal Reserve District: We have been advised that effective November 30, 1990, the Director of the Office of Thrift Supervision, Department of the Treasury, determined that a ground for the appointment of a receiver existed for Edison Federal Savings and Loan As sociation, New York, New York (“Old Edison”). The Resolution Trust Corporation (the “RTC”) was appointed receiver for the purpose of liquidation. Edison Federal Savings Association, New York, New York (“New Edison”), a newly chartered Fed eral savings association, has been organized to take over the assets and liabilities of Old Edison. The RTC has been appointed the conservator of New Edison. New Edison has agreed to accept presentment of cash items payable by, through, or at Old Edison and to accept the return of cash items originally deposited at Old Edison. New Edison will use the routing number previously used by Old Edison (2260-7076-2). E. G erald C orrigan , President.
